Gartner Survey Finds 54% of Infrastructure & Operations Leaders Are Adopting AI to Cut Costs – Gartner –December 2, 2025

Fifty-four percent of infrastructure and operations (I&O) leaders said cost optimization is their top goal for adopting AI, according to a survey by Gartner, Inc., a business and technology insights company.

Expert Take:

Melanie Freeze, Research Director at Gartner.

“While AI is the top growth area for future I&O investment, integration difficulties (48% of respondents) and lack of budget (50% of respondents) were cited as top adoption challenges,” said Melanie Freeze, Research Director at Gartner.

Gartner says I&O leaders need to adopt AI intentionally. “Rather than chasing big AI projects, they should start with high-value, feasible pilots and flexible upgrades,” said Freeze. “For example, organizations could use GenAI for cloud cost management to automatically analyze cloud billing, resource usage and infrastructure efficiency.”

Cybersecurity operations and talent/skills development are the second and third most common areas, where many I&O leaders (49% and 48%, respectively) expect to increase their investments in the future (see Figure 1).
